改性聚乙烯醇/乙烯-乙烯醇共聚物复合膜的制备及其性能研究

摘  要:对不同聚合度和醇解度的聚乙烯醇(PVA)进行溶液改性,改善了PVA的加工性能和热稳定性能。以乙烯-乙烯醇共聚物(EVOH)为基材,通过双螺杆挤出机与改性聚乙烯醇(TPVA)进行熔融共混,制备了改性聚乙烯醇/乙烯-乙烯醇共聚物(TPVA/EVOH)复合膜。通过扫描电子显微镜和X射线衍射仪对复合膜的微观结构和晶体结构进行表征并测试了复合膜的力学性能、阻氧性能和透湿性能。结果表明:复合膜的热稳定性随着TPVA醇解度的增加而下降,随着TPVA聚合度的增加而增强;复合膜的拉伸强度随着TPVA聚合度和醇解度的增加而增大,随着TPVA含量的增加,拉伸强度都逐渐降低;复合膜的阻氧性至少提高了15%左右,氧气透过系数随着TPVA聚合度的增加而增大,随着TPVA醇解度的增加而减小。Solution modification of polyvinyl alcohol(PVA)with different degrees of polymerization and alcoholysis improved the processing and thermal stability properties of PVA.The modified polyvinyl alcohol/ethylene vinyl alcohol copolymer(TPVA/EVOH)composite film was prepared by melt blending with modified polyvinyl alcohol(TPVA)via twin-screw extruder using ethylene vinyl alcohol copolymer(EVOH)as the substrate.The microstructure and crystal structure of the composite film were characterized by scanning electron microscope and X-ray diffractometer,and the mechanical properties,oxygen barrier properties and moisture permeability properties of the composite film were tested.The results showed that:the thermal stability of the composite film decreased with the increase of TPVA alcoholysis degree,and increased with the increase of TPVA polymerization degree.The tensile strength of the composite film increased with the increase of TPVA polymerization degree and alcoholysis degree,and the tensile strength was gradually decreased with the increase of TPVA content.The oxygen barrier property of the composite film was improved by at least 15%,and the oxygen permeability coefficient increased with the increase of TPVA polymerization degree and decreased with the increase of TPVA alcoholysis degree.
